Motorists in the black
23 October 2007
Black is set to replace silver as the most popular car colour. Last year saw more than a fifth of motorists choose black as their car colour, with experts predicting that it will soon overtake silver as the most sought after. And this could mean hunting around for your next Sopranos-liveried ride could set you back a bit more – as demand could push the price of used black cars up. Insurance provider yesinsurance.co.uk conducted the survey which showed that 30 per cent of motorists would choose black as the colour for their next car purchase.
